We are seeking a Psychological Testing Technician to work with our patients in the administration and scoring of psychological and neuropsychological tests.
The job is in-person onsite at our Westchester Campus in Katonah, NY.
Part Time. 30 hours over the course of 2 weeks.
Typically 8:00am-6:00pm. Alternating one day one week and two days the following week.
Responsible for the management of patients who are referred for psychological testing.
Escort patients to and from the testing center, interviewing patients, and administering standardized psychometric measures under the direct supervision of a licensed psychologist.
Participate in the assessment of children, adolescents, and adults. (experience with all three age groups is desirable)
Work with psychologists, psychiatrists, social workers, licensed mental health counselors, nursing staff, and other professionals. (experience working with multiple allied disciplines is also desirable)
Starting hourly rate between $22 and $24 an hour commensurate with experience.

A bachelor's degree in psychology or a related field and experience with psychiatric patients are required. A master's degree in psychology is strongly preferred.
